Profile

David serves as senior counsel to Wiley. He represents clients on a wide variety of matters before the Federal Communications Commission (FCC), including wireless technology, mobile radio operations, and electromagnetic compatibility regulation. David also represents clients on matters involving uncrewed aerial systems (UAS).

Experience

Representative Matters

  • Represents clients on radio frequency exposure and safety matters, FCC Enforcement Bureau Proceedings, and spectrum allocation issues involving numerous radio services.
  • Represents developers of equipment that operates under Part 15 and Part 95 of the FCC rules including, short range devices, ultra-wideband devices, digital products, and wireless medical devices.
  • Counsels clients concerning equipment authorization and regulations including radio frequency emissions testing, 911 technical issues, hearing aid compatibility, disability access and radio frequency identification (RFID) technologies.
  • Advises clients on the regulation of devices under Part 18 of the FCC rules governing industrial, scientific, and medical equipment including wireless charging of batteries.
  • Provides advice concerning FCC regulations on the marketing and importation of equipment, as well as the development of new electronic products and experimental radio.
  • Counsels clients on the privacy of radio communications and mobile radio regulation including cellular, PCS, paging, private, aviation, satellite, and marine.
  • Advises clients on electromagnetic compatibility regulation and radio and television broadcasting technical issues.
  • Advises clients on radio spectrum and communications regulation for emerging technologies involving uncrewed aircraft systems (UAS), railroads, ships, and land vehicles in proceedings before the FCC, the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A), the National Telecommunications and Information Administration (NTIA), and the International Telecommunication Union (ITU).
